Mercurial > mplayer.hg
comparison libswscale/swscale.c @ 29329:d1f5b68b68f3
Do not call rgb2rgbWrapper() for rgb48*, there is no special converter
yet for those formats
author | vitor |
---|---|
date | Wed, 17 Jun 2009 18:40:19 +0000 |
parents | 116ed5c6c367 |
children | 6f1e9ed64b78 |
comparison
equal
deleted
inserted
replaced
29328:c2ace2a6a01c | 29329:d1f5b68b68f3 |
---|---|
2730 && srcFormat != PIX_FMT_RGB4_BYTE && dstFormat != PIX_FMT_RGB4_BYTE | 2730 && srcFormat != PIX_FMT_RGB4_BYTE && dstFormat != PIX_FMT_RGB4_BYTE |
2731 && srcFormat != PIX_FMT_MONOBLACK && dstFormat != PIX_FMT_MONOBLACK | 2731 && srcFormat != PIX_FMT_MONOBLACK && dstFormat != PIX_FMT_MONOBLACK |
2732 && srcFormat != PIX_FMT_MONOWHITE && dstFormat != PIX_FMT_MONOWHITE | 2732 && srcFormat != PIX_FMT_MONOWHITE && dstFormat != PIX_FMT_MONOWHITE |
2733 && dstFormat != PIX_FMT_RGB32_1 | 2733 && dstFormat != PIX_FMT_RGB32_1 |
2734 && dstFormat != PIX_FMT_BGR32_1 | 2734 && dstFormat != PIX_FMT_BGR32_1 |
2735 && srcFormat != PIX_FMT_RGB48LE && dstFormat != PIX_FMT_RGB48LE | |
2736 && srcFormat != PIX_FMT_RGB48BE && dstFormat != PIX_FMT_RGB48BE | |
2735 && (!needsDither || (c->flags&(SWS_FAST_BILINEAR|SWS_POINT)))) | 2737 && (!needsDither || (c->flags&(SWS_FAST_BILINEAR|SWS_POINT)))) |
2736 c->swScale= rgb2rgbWrapper; | 2738 c->swScale= rgb2rgbWrapper; |
2737 | 2739 |
2738 if ((usePal(srcFormat) && ( | 2740 if ((usePal(srcFormat) && ( |
2739 dstFormat == PIX_FMT_RGB32 || | 2741 dstFormat == PIX_FMT_RGB32 || |